II. Historical Evolution of Advertising

A. Early Forms of Advertising

Advertising, in different kinds, has actually been an integral part of human history since ancient times. Early civilizations used rudimentary methods to promote products and services, leveraging fundamental interaction strategies to reach possible customers. Some early types of advertising include:

  • Pictorial Signage: In ancient markets, traders used pictorial indications and symbols to identify their shops and show the items they used. These visual hints functioned as an early form of branding and helped illiterate people acknowledge services.
  • Town Criers: In middle ages Europe, town criers played an important role in disseminating information and advertising occasions. They would publicly reveal news, pronouncements, and spot announcements, acting as human "speakers" for organizations and authorities.
  • Handbills and Posters: In the 17th and 18th centuries, printed handbills and posters ended up being popular advertising tools. These promotional materials were plastered on walls, trees, and other public areas to notify the local neighborhood about products, services, and events.

B. The Birth of Modern Advertising

The Industrial Revolution in the 19th century caused considerable changes to the advertising landscape. Developments in innovation and mass production, coupled with the growth of urban centers, created brand-new chances for businesses to reach larger audiences. Secret turning points in the birth of contemporary advertising consist of:

  • Newspapers and Magazines: With the increase of industrialization and the printing press, papers and magazines emerged as popular advertising platforms. Services began placing paid advertisements in publications, targeting particular demographics based upon readership.
  • Branding and Logos: As competitors increased, businesses recognized the requirement for distinction. They began embracing logo designs and slogans to establish brand identities that consumers might acknowledge and trust.
  • Advertising Agencies: In the late 19th century, the first advertising agencies were developed, marking a shift from specific companies managing their promos to specialized companies using advertising services. These firms brought a more tactical and imaginative method to advertising.

B. Broadcast Advertising

Broadcast advertising includes reaching a large audience through audio or visual media channels. This kind of advertising prevails in both traditional and digital formats.

Tv Commercials

Television commercials have actually been a staple of advertising since the introduction of tv itself. They provide a dynamic way to capture the attention of viewers utilizing visuals, audio, and storytelling. Television commercials can vary from brief 15-second spots to longer formats, depending on the spending plan and time slots bought.

Television advertising enables businesses to use popular TV shows, occasions, or sports broadcasts, allowing them to reach an enormous and diverse audience. However, with the increase of streaming platforms and on-demand services, advertisers have actually adjusted their strategies to reach audiences who consume material through alternative methods.

Radio Ads

Radio advertising stays a valuable option for companies to engage with audiences while they are on the go. These advertisements utilize the power of audio to communicate messages and develop brand awareness. Radio areas can be customized to particular time slots or radio stations that line up with the target market's interests.

Despite the visual restrictions, radio ads can be highly effective in constructing a brand's sonic identity and developing a strong connection with listeners through appealing jingles or remarkable taglines.

Online Banner Ads

Online banner advertisements are among the earliest and most recognizable kinds of digital advertising. These graphical advertisements are shown on sites, usually at the top, bottom, or sides of a page. Banner advertisements can be static images, animated gifs, and even interactive multimedia components. They aim to get the attention of website visitors and direct them to the advertiser's website or landing page. The success of banner ads counts on compelling visuals, memorable copy, and tactical advertisement positioning on relevant sites.

Social Media Advertising

The rise of social media platforms has changed how services reach their target audience. Social network advertising includes producing and promoting ads on popular social networks such as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, LinkedIn, and others. These platforms offer advanced targeting alternatives based on demographics, interests, habits, and even customized audience sectors. Social media advertisements can take numerous formats, consisting of image ads, video ads, carousel advertisements, and sponsored posts. The interactive and highly interesting nature of social networks advertisements permits brands to establish strong connections with their audience and drive conversions.

Online Search Engine Marketing (SEM)

Search Engine Marketing (SEM) is a kind of paid advertising that intends to increase a site's exposure on online search engine results pages (SERPs). It involves bidding on particular keywords pertinent to business, and when users search for those keywords, the ads appear on top or bottom of the search results page. SEM can be extremely efficient as it targets users actively searching for service or products connected to the advertiser's offerings. Google Ads (formerly referred to as Google AdWords) is the most popular platform for SEM, but other online search engine like Bing also provide similar advertising chances.

Email Marketing

Email marketing stays a potent tool for services to get in touch with their existing and potential clients. It involves sending out targeted emails to a carefully curated list of customers. These emails can serve different purposes, such as promoting brand-new items, supplying unique offers, sharing valuable material, or nurturing leads through automated drip projects. Email marketing can be extremely individualized, permitting companies to customize messages based on user preferences and habits. To be effective, e-mail marketing requires engaging material, properly designed templates, and compliance with anti-spam guidelines.
